Proteins

Method

Proteins

1

Prepare chicken marinade

Combine 2 tbsp olive oil, 2 tbsp lime juice, 1 tbsp chili powder, 1 tsp cumin, 1/2 tbsp smoked paprika, 1/2 tbsp dried oregano, 1 tsp garlic powder, 1 tsp onion powder, 1 tsp salt, 1/2 tsp black pepper and 1 tbsp chopped chipotle in a large bowl. Add chicken thighs and toss to coat. Marinate refrigerated for at least 30 minutes or up to 4 hours.

2

Cook chicken

Heat a large skillet or griddle over medium-high heat and add 1 tbsp olive oil. Remove chicken from marinade, letting excess drip off, and sear 4-6 minutes per side until internal temperature reaches 165°F (74°C). Transfer to a cutting board, rest 5 minutes, then slice or shred into bite-sized pieces. Keep warm in a covered pan or chafing tray.

3

Season and cook ground beef

In a separate large skillet, heat 1 tbsp olive oil over medium-high heat. Add 3 lb ground beef and cook, breaking up with a spoon, until no longer pink (6–8 minutes). Drain excess fat if necessary. Stir in remaining seasoning: 3 tbsp chili powder, 1 tbsp cumin, 1.5 tbsp smoked paprika, 1/2 tbsp oregano, 1 tsp garlic powder, 1 tsp onion powder, 2 tsp salt, 1/2 tsp black pepper and 1 tbsp chopped chipotle plus 2 tbsp lime juice. Add 1/2 cup water, simmer 4–6 minutes until sauce clings to beef. Keep warm for service.

4

Prepare vegetarian jackfruit

Rinse and drain canned jackfruit, remove core pieces and shred with forks to resemble pulled meat (about 2 cups prepared). In a skillet, heat 1 tbsp olive oil, add shredded jackfruit and 1 tbsp chili powder, 1/2 tsp cumin, 1/2 tsp smoked paprika, 1/2 tsp garlic powder, 1/2 tsp onion powder, 1/2 tsp salt, and 1/2 tbsp chipotle. Add 1/4 cup water and cook 6–8 minutes until flavored and slightly caramelized. Keep warm.

Tortillas & Sides

5

Warm tortillas just before service. Wrap corn tortillas in a clean kitchen towel and place in a low oven (200°F/95°C) or warming drawer for up to 40 minutes. Keep flour tortillas wrapped separately. Arrange refried beans in a shallow pan and keep warm (stir in a splash of water and 1 tbsp olive oil if too thick). Place shredded cheeses in separate bowls for easy access.

Fresh Toppings

6

Prepare and arrange toppings on platters or in bowls: shred lettuce, thinly slice red cabbage and radishes, dice tomatoes and red onion, chop cilantro, slice jalapeños, and quarter limes. Keep chilled until service. Label bowls to indicate contents for guests (vegan/vegetarian items noted).

Salsas & Sauces

7

Transfer pico de gallo, salsa verde, guacamole, and crema to serving bowls. Keep guacamole covered with plastic wrap pressed to the surface to prevent browning. Place hot sauce bottles with the platters. For crema, optionally thin with 1–2 tbsp lime juice and a pinch of salt for drizzling consistency.

Garnishes & Extras

8

Place pickled red onions, cotija, and extra lime wedges in small bowls for easy grabbing. Sprinkle cotija into a bowl and keep a small spoon for serving. Keep pickled onions chilled.

Assembly & Service

9

Arrange assembly line or platters for self-serve: one tray each for chicken, beef, jackfruit; warm tortillas nearby; bowls of cheeses and refried beans; fresh toppings and salsas in logical order. Provide tongs/spoons for each item and small serving labels.

10

Portioning guideline: plan for about 4–5 tacos per person (10 people) — use roughly 3/4 lb cooked meat per protein tray and allow guests to mix. Replenish warm trays as needed and keep cold items on ice if service exceeds 45 minutes.

11

Safety & holding: maintain hot items at 140°F (60°C) or above in chafing trays. Discard perishable items left out more than 2 hours (1 hour if ambient temperature over 90°F/32°C).
